SA 3151. Mr. BURR submitted an amendment intended to be proposed to
amendment SA 2953 proposed by Ms. Murkowski to the bill S. 2012, to
provide for the modernization of the energy policy of the United
States, and for other purposes; which was ordered to lie on the table;
as follows:
At the end of part I of subtitle A of title III, add the
following:
SEC. 30__. EXTENSION OF DEADLINE FOR HYDROELECTRIC PROJECT.
(a) In General.--Notwithstanding the time period specified
in section 13 of the Federal Power Act (16 U.S.C. 806) that
would otherwise apply to the Federal Energy Regulatory
Commission project numbered 12642, the Commission may, at the
request of the licensee for the project, and after reasonable
notice, in accordance with the good faith, due diligence, and
public interest requirements of that section and the
procedures of the Commission under that section, extend the
time period during which the licensee is required to commence
the construction of the project for up to 3 consecutive 2-
year periods from the date of the expiration of the extension
originally issued by the Commission.
(b) Reinstatement of Expired License.--If the period
required for commencement of construction of the project
described in subsection (a) has expired prior to the date of
enactment of this Act--
(1) the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ission shall
reinstate the license effective as of the date of the
expiration of the license; and
(2) the first extension authorized under subsection (a)
shall take effect on that expiration date.
